تلفن تماس

02191097212

ساعت کاری

9 تا 17 هر روز هفته

سبد خرید فروشگاه

عصر جدید تولید کد به کمک هوش مصنوعی در وردپرس

عصر جدید تولید کد به کمک هوش مصنوعی در وردپرس
عصر جدید تولید کد به کمک هوش مصنوعی در وردپرس

فهرست مطالب عصر جدید تولید کد به کمک هوش مصنوعی در وردپرس

جهان در حال یادگیری راه‌های جدید برای حرکت سریع‌ با هوش مصنوعی است، تا حالا به این فکر کردید که یک افزونه وردپرس ب هوش مصنوعی بسازید ؟ زیرا افزایش دسترسی به این فناوری آماده است تا نحوه کار انسان‌ ها را متحول کند. هوش مصنوعی مولد ده‌ ها سال قدمت است، اما پیشرفت‌ های اخیر و ابزارهای جدیدی مانند DALL-E (که در ژانویه ۲۰۲۱ راه‌اندازی شد) هوش مصنوعی را در دسترس عموم قرار داده است.

هنگامی که ChatGPT در نوامبر 2022 وارد شد، جرقه انفجاری از ابزارهای ساخته شده برای گسترش قابلیت‌ های آن تقریباً در همه جنبه‌ های کار را برانگیخت. ابزارهای هوش مصنوعی مکالمه اکنون می توانند تعداد بی شماری از کارهای روزمره مانند بروزرسانی رزومه شما، خواندن و خلاصه کردن فایل های PDF و ایجاد اسلاید برای ارائه ها را انجام دهند. دیروز گوگل اعلام کرد که در حال آزمایش Bard، رقیب چت ربات هوش مصنوعی خود برای ChatGPT و Bing AI است. در دنیای پرشتاب شرکت‌ هایی که با هوش مصنوعی نوآوری می‌کنند، GitHub همچنین Copilot X را معرفی کرد که از GPT-4 پشتیبانی می‌کند و Copilot را برای کشیدن درخواست‌ ها، اسناد و خط فرمان اضافه میکند و ویژگی‌ های چت و صوتی را برای Copilot معرفی می‌کند.

عصر جدید تولید کد به کمک هوش مصنوعی در وردپرس :

توسعه دهندگان پلاگین وردپرس از فناوری مبتنی بر هوش مصنوعی استفاده می کنند و آن را در محصولات خود ایجاد می کنند، مانند پیشنهادات ایجاد شده توسط هوش مصنوعی RankMath برای ایجاد محتوای مناسب SEO، بلوک های آزمایشی WordPress.com برای تصاویر و محتوای تولید شده با هوش مصنوعی، و افزونه Setary که از هوش مصنوعی استفاده می کند. برای نوشتن و ویرایش انبوه توضیحات محصول WooCommerce. سایت wpfrontpage این افزونه ها را ردیابی می کند اما WordPress.org ده ها افزونه با هوش مصنوعی را نیز فهرست می کند که بسیاری از آنها برای نوشتن محتوا یا تولید تصاویر ایجاد شده اند.

تاکنون توسعه دهندگان گزارش کرده اند که با ChatGPT موفقیت بیشتری نسبت به Bard داشته اند. در برخی موارد، فرآیند ایجاد ناقص است و برای اطمینان از کارایی افزونه به تخصص نیاز دارد، اما همچنین دنیای توسعه افزونه را به روی کسانی باز می‌کند که بدون استخدام توسعه‌دهنده قادر به ایجاد پلاگین نیستند.

توسعه دهندگان وردپرس که می خواهند ساخته های خود را به کمک هوش مصنوعی با جامعه به اشتراک بگذارند نیز شروع به ارسال آنها به WordPress.org کرده اند. پس از دریافت یک رشته تخلف، تیم پلاگین وردپرس به توسعه دهندگان هشدار می دهد که کد ارسال شده به فهرست رسمی باید با GPL سازگار باشد.

میکا اپستین، نماینده تیم بررسی پلاگین، گفت: «هیچ دستورالعملی علیه استفاده از کد تولید شده وجود ندارد. “شما میتوانید از هر ابزاری که می خواهید برای ساخت پلاگین استفاده کنید. گفتنی است، اگر بخواهید آن را در اینجا میزبانی کنید، 100% خود شما مسئول آن کد هستید …

اما نکته مهم در اینجا این است که به این معنی است که اگر ChatGPT، برای مثال، افزونه شما را ساخته باشد، باید تأیید کنید که تمام کدهای استفاده شده با GPL سازگار است. درست همانطور که از شما انتظار می رود مجوزها را در کتابخانه ها و قطعه کدها تأیید کنید، همه چیز در افزونه شما باید با GPL سازگار باشد. اگر تشخیص دهیم که کد شما یک کپی از کد شخص دیگری است یا شامل کدی از افزونه‌ های غیر GPL است، ارسال شما رد می‌شود.»

اپستاین مثالی را ذکر کرد که در آن یک توسعه‌دهنده یک پلاگین «scroll to top» با کدی که از افزونه دیگری که در WordPress.org میزبانی شده بود کپی شده بود را ساخت و پنج بار آن افزونه ارسال شد و هر بار رد شد. اپستاین گفت: «بله، کد انشعابی خوب است. با این حال، شما باید به آنها اعتبار دهید، و این چیزی است که آن هوش مصنوعی در انجام آن بسیار بد بوده است.

مفسران خاطر نشان کردند که تکمیل خودکار در IDE های مدرن به روش مشابهی کار می کند و همچنین قطعه قطعه، این نوع ابزارها میتوانند بهره‌ وری را افزایش دهند، اما توسعه‌ دهندگان افزونه‌های آینده‌ نگر که ممکن است در مورد مجوز نرم‌ افزار آگاه نباشند، باید از کپی عمده‌ای از کار دیگران بدون اعتبار دادن به آنها دوری کنند. این ممکن است مستلزم انجام برخی تحقیقات بیشتر در مورد کدهایی باشد که هوش مصنوعی بیرون می اندازد.

GPL یکی از آن اصول برای جامعه وردپرس است که رشد غیرمعمول و اکوسیستم بسیار موفق آن را ممکن کرده است. هنوز مناطق خاکستری زیادی در مورد صدور مجوز و کد تولید شده توسط هوش مصنوعی وجود دارد. توسعه دهندگان بهتر است از کدهای تولید شده توسط هوش مصنوعی برای الهام گرفتن استفاده کنند و تا جایی که می توانند اعتباری را ارائه دهند.

توسعه دهنده وب Mark Praschan اولین افزونه خود را برای WordPress.org با استفاده از ChatGPT ایجاد کرد. او از نسخه رایگان استفاده کرد، به آن چند دستور داد و توضیح داد که چه کاری می‌خواهد انجام دهد، و ChatGPT یک افزونه کاربردی تولید کرد. افزونه NorthStar به کاربران این امکان را می دهد که پیامی را در نوار مدیریت وردپرس با سفارشی کردن تنظیمات آن همراه با متن و رنگ پس زمینه نمایش دهند.

ساخت افزونه وردپرس با کمک هوش مصنوعی
ساخت افزونه وردپرس با کمک هوش مصنوعی

پراشان گفت : «نسخه اول عالی کار کرد. “من چند بهبود زیبایی شناختی کوچک در صفحه تنظیمات و نمایش پیام انجام دادم، اما ما در حال حاضر 95٪ راه را طی کرده بودیم!”

این افزونه به دو دلیل که Praschan در توییتر به اشتراک گذاشت، در اولین تلاش از بررسی کد عبور نکرد :

  • مسئله شماره 1 : متغیرها و گزینه‌ها باید هنگام پژواک خارج شوند. 2 مورد “دیر فرار نکردن” وجود داشت
  • مسئله شماره 2 : نام های عمومی تابع/کلاس/تعریف/نام فضای نام. یک تابع پیشوند “northstar_” را نداشت.

“چطور درستش کردم؟ البته من ChatGPT را مجبور کردم این کار را انجام دهد. “من مشکلات و چند قطعه از کدم را کپی/پیست کردم و کد ثابت را برای من بیرون داد.”

ساخت افزونه وردپرس با کمک ChatGPT
ساخت افزونه وردپرس با کمک ChatGPT

تعداد بیشتری از این پلاگین ها در راهند – جایی که فرد فقط باید ایده خود را در خواب ببیند و ابزار هوش مصنوعی انتخابی خود را برای کد درخواست کند. اینها در حال حاضر به احتمال زیاد افزونه های ساده ای خواهند بود، اما هنوز برای ایجاد برخی از بهترین روش ها برای استفاده از تولید کننده کد خیلی دیر نیست. وردپرس در حال پیمایش قلمرو جدیدی است که در آن هر کسی میتواند افزونه‌ ای را با دستورات خلاقانه و تجربه بسیار کمی از کد ایجاد کند.

جمع بندی :

در این مقاله مشاهده کردید که روز به روز ChatGPT در حال فراگیرتر شدن هست تا جایی که خود را در بازار حتی برنامه نویسان کامل جای دهد.

دیدگاه‌ خود را بنویسید

پیمایش به بالا

%70 تخفیف کلیه محصولات به مدت محدود

ساعت
دقیقه
ثانیه